10 fantasy series available on Netflix

1. Dead Detective Boys

Photo: Netflix/Playback

The series is set in the same universe as the Netflix series, Sandman, and is based on the books by British author Neil Gaiman. The fantasy follows the story of Edwin Payne and Charles Rowland, two teenagers born decades apart, but who become best friends in the afterlife.

The two work together as ghosts to solve mysteries. With the collaboration of a clairvoyant and her friend, they use their powers to help the dead and the living.

2. Avatar: The Last Airbender

Photo: Playback/Netflix

The live-action adaptation of the Nicklodeon animation tells the story of Aang, a young Avatar who is learning to control the powers of the four elements (water, earth, fire and air). He seeks to restore balance to a world under attack by the Fire Nation.

In the fantasy, Aang joins his Water Tribe friends on an epic adventure. As they try to save the world, they encounter a series of enemies who want to prevent Aang from reaching his potential as the Avatar.

4. The Legend of Korra

Photo: Playback/Netflix

70 years after the events of Avatar: The Last Airbender, a new Avatar seeks to bring harmony to the human nations and the spiritual world. Korra is a fierce and sometimes headstrong warrior who grew up in isolation. Korra’s story takes place in a fantasy world with greater technological advances and more urbanization than the original.

5. Arcane

Despite Arcane is based on the games of League of Legends, you don’t need to know the video game to watch the series. The fantasy tells the story of two sisters divided by a war between the prosperous and haunted city of Piltover and the oppressed sub-city of Zaun.

In this universe, two brilliant inventors find a way to fuse magic with technology. They will thus trigger a series of events that will cause the intensification of old tensions and the emergence of new heroes willing to face them.

6. The Sandman

Photo: Playback/Netflix

The adaptation of Neil Gaiman’s DC comic series follows Morpheus, the Dream King, on his quest to regain his power and right the wrongs of the past after being trapped for more than 100 years.

Fantasy features elements such as cosmology, occultism, living nightmares, demons, and even personal death. The live-action debuted on Netflix in 2022 and streaming promises the arrival of new episodes, which will expand the Sandman universe by involving members of Morpheus’ family.

7. The witcher

Photo: Playback/Netflix

The series is an adaptation of the fantasy novels by Polish author Andrzej Sapkowski, which also inspired a video game. In the story, Geralt of Rivia is a monster hunter who finds himself entangled in the fate of Ciri, an orphaned princess with strange magical powers.

Geralt has great difficulty staying away from the machinations of rival monarchs and sorcerers, especially a seductive sorceress named Yennefer.

9. Lucifer

Photo: Playback/Netflix

This is an adaptation of a spin-off of The Sandman, written by the American Mike Carey. This time the devil gets tired of dealing with hell and leaves the job behind him. He goes on holiday to Los Angeles, where he opens a nightclub.

But he also ends up working on solving supernatural crimes, while dealing with angels, demons, and gods in their own machinations. Lucifer started on Fox, but was canceled on the channel and renewed by Netflix.

10. The Dragon Prince

Photo: Playback/Netflix

A young prince, his half-brother, and an elf assassin embark on a perilous journey to return a dragon egg to his mother and end the war between humans and magical creatures in the universe of Xadia.

The sixth season of the fantasy is expected to arrive on Netflix later this year. The story was created by Aaron Ehasz, who served as head writer of Avatar: The Last Airbender.
